CHARLESTON PLACE

130 Market Street Charleston, SC 29401
843-722-4900 or 800-611-5545

http://www.charlestonplace.com/

Charleston Place rates vary depending upon availability versus the season. Deluxe rooms on the 2nd, 3rd and 4th floor range from $175 to $475. Executive Level rooms on the 5th and 6th Floor range from $189 to $435. These rooms are all nonsmoking and afford you extras such as the Wall Street Journal, use of the business center, and wine and cheese in the evening. Club Floor rooms on the 7th and 8th floor range from $255 to $445. These rooms afford you a variety of extras including private concierge service, breakfast, and evening cocktails.

Charleston Place is an Orient-Express hotel. It is ideally located for a visit to Charleston. Purchased from the Omni Hotel Group, a pool and spa area was recently added. You will find a variety of shops at the lobby level along with fine dining at the Charleston Grill, a favorite with visitors and locals alike.

 

MARKET PAVILLION

225 East Bay Street, Charleston, SC 29401

http://www.marketpavilion.com/

Located downtown on the corner of Market and East Bay Streets, The Market Pavilion is home to Charleston's most luxurious hotel rooms. It also is the very best place to enjoy rooftop dining at the Pavilion Bar. The panoramic views of downtown Charleston, and Charleston Harbor are beautiful. If you are hungry for more substantial fare, you can go down to the hotel’s four-star restaurant Grill 225. Both the Pavilion Bar and Grill 225 are open for lunch as well as dinner.

Vendue Inn

19 Vendue Range, Charleston, SC 29401
843-577-7970

http://www.vendueinn.com/

This historical inn is located one block from the harbor and waterfront park, and approximately 12 miles from Charleston International Airport. This series of refurbished 1860s warehouses became an inn in 1965. There is a rooftop restaurant and lounge with outdoor heaters. The inn also offers bicycles (free use), complimentary Southern Breakfast and Afternoon Guest Reception, complimentary Wireless Internet, multi-line phones with voicemail and speakerphone, on-site restaurant, meeting rooms, Pre-Arrival concierge service, valet services, including laundry and dry cleaning, complimentary newspaper, nightly turndown service, plush robes, luxurious bath products, and evening cookies and milk. Guests can bring along a pet, since the Vendue Inn is a pet friendly hotel.
